LIOPETRI
Liopetri is a charming village on the southeastern part of Cyprus, located in the Famagusta District. Situated inland but not too far from the coast, it offers a peaceful yet calming sense of traditional Cypriot lifestyle. The village is just a few minutes’ drive to the popular tourist resorts of Ayia Napa, making it an attractive option for those seeking a quitter and more authentic experience without being too far from the coast. Liopetri is known for its agricultural heritage, particularly in olive and citrus farming, as well as its picturesque narrow streets lined with old stone houses. A notable feature of the village is the Liopetri River that houses a fishing harbour and a handful of tavernas that serve fresh- local seafood, often caught just offshore. The village has a number of traditional cafes and local supermarkets. Liopetri is a great base for those seeking permanent residence, while enjoying the warm hospitality and exploring the natural beauty of southeastern Cyprus.
